What to Look for Before Buying the Best Tank Electric Water Heater

Choosing the right electric water heater is a significant decision that impacts your daily comfort and utility bills. To ensure you select the perfect model, consider these crucial factors before making a purchase.

Find Your Need - Compatibility and use case considerations

First, determine your primary use case. Are you looking for a point-of-use heater for a single sink to get instant hot water, or do you need a larger tank to supply a small apartment or an RV shower? The capacity, measured in gallons, is the most critical factor. A 1-4 gallon mini-tank is great for a sink, while an 8-18 gallon model is better for applications with higher demand. Also, check the unit’s dimensions and mounting options (wall, floor, shelf) to ensure it will fit in your intended space.

Budget - Setting realistic price expectations ($X-$Y ranges)

Tank electric water heaters come in a wide price range, typically from around $150 to over $500. Point-of-use mini-tanks (1-4 gallons) usually fall in the $150-$250 range. Mid-size tanks (8-20 gallons) can cost between $250 and $450, depending on features and brand. Premium models or those with advanced features like titanium tanks and exceptional warranties may exceed $500. Set a realistic budget, but remember that investing in a more efficient or durable model can save you money in the long run on energy and replacement costs.

Key Features - Most important technical specifications

Pay close attention to the technical specs. The wattage (e.g., 1500W) affects how quickly the water heats up—this is known as the recovery rate. Check the voltage (110V/120V vs. 240V) to ensure it matches your home’s electrical system; most smaller units are 120V and can plug into a standard outlet. An adjustable thermostat is a must-have for controlling water temperature. Look for safety features like a T&P (Temperature and Pressure) relief valve and high-temperature limit switches.

Quality & Durability - What to look for in construction

The longevity of your water heater depends on its construction. Look for tanks with a glass or porcelain enamel lining, which protects against corrosion. Some premium models, like the Ariston, use a titanium glass-lined tank for even greater durability. The heating element material also matters; stainless steel or Incoloy elements are more resistant to corrosion and scale buildup than standard copper ones, which is especially important if you have hard water. Check out our guide on the best electric water heater for hard water for more tailored advice.

Brand Reputation - Importance of established manufacturers

Stick with reputable brands known for quality and customer service, such as Bosch, GE, Rheem, and Ariston. These companies often provide better warranties and have a proven track record of reliability. An extended warranty, like the 8-year warranty offered by GE, is a strong indicator of the manufacturer’s confidence in their product’s durability and can provide significant peace of mind.

Portability/Size - Considerations for space and storage

Measure the installation space carefully before you buy. Note the heater’s dimensions (height, width, depth) and ensure there is enough clearance for plumbing connections and future maintenance. Compact, low-profile designs are ideal for under-sink installations or for use in RVs and boats where every inch of space counts. Consider the unit’s weight, especially if you plan to mount it on a wall.

Is it A Wise Decision to Buy tank electric water heater?

Investing in a tank electric water heater, particularly a point-of-use or mini-tank model, is an exceptionally wise decision for many households. The primary value proposition is the immediate delivery of hot water, which eliminates the frustrating and wasteful practice of running the tap for minutes until the water heats up. This convenience translates directly into tangible savings on your water bill. By placing a small heater directly at the source of need—be it a kitchen sink, a distant bathroom, or a workshop—you decentralize your hot water supply, making your entire system more efficient.

Compared to the alternative of simply relying on a large, central water heater, a supplemental tank heater can significantly reduce energy consumption. Central heaters constantly work to maintain a large volume of hot water and suffer from standby heat loss. Furthermore, a lot of that heat is lost as the water travels through long pipe runs. A point-of-use unit avoids both of these issues, heating only the water you need, right where you need it. While there is an initial upfront cost, the long-term benefits of reduced water and energy usage, combined with the daily convenience of instant hot water, provide a strong return on investment. It’s a practical home improvement that enhances comfort and promotes conservation.

What Is the Best Way to Choose tank electric water heater?

Choosing the best tank electric water heater requires a methodical approach. Follow these steps to ensure you make the right choice for your home.

1. Assess Your Hot Water Demand: Start by identifying where and why you need hot water. Is it for a single kitchen sink to wash dishes? A bathroom faucet far from the main heater? Or to supply a shower in a small cabin? Quantify your need in terms of gallons. A 1.5 to 4-gallon unit is sufficient for a sink, but you’ll need 8 gallons or more for low-flow showers or multiple fixtures.

2. Measure Your Space and Check Utilities: Physically measure the cabinet, closet, or wall space where you plan to install the heater. Compare these measurements to the product dimensions. Next, check your electrical setup. Most mini-tanks use a standard 120V outlet, but confirm you have one nearby. Larger or tankless units might require a dedicated circuit or a 240V connection, which may necessitate hiring an electrician.

3. Compare Key Features and Materials: Once you have a list of potential models, compare their core components. Look for a glass-lined or stainless steel tank for longevity. Prioritize models with stainless steel or Incoloy heating elements for better corrosion resistance. An adjustable thermostat is essential for comfort and safety. Check the warranty period—a longer warranty is a good sign of quality. For areas with unique water conditions, consulting a guide on the best electric water heater for well water can be beneficial.

4. Read User Reviews and Professional Guides: Look beyond the marketing materials. Read recent user reviews to understand the real-world performance, ease of installation, and potential issues with the models you are considering. Consult expert buying guides (like this one!) to get a comprehensive overview of the product’s strengths and weaknesses based on thorough testing.

5. Avoid Common Mistakes: A common mistake is buying a unit that is too small for your needs, leading to frustration. Another is neglecting to check your electrical capacity before purchase. Finally, don’t sacrifice quality for a slightly lower price. A poorly made heater can fail prematurely, leading to leaks and costly water damage. It is often better to invest a little more in a reliable unit from a reputable brand.

What features are most important in tank electric water heater?

The most important features are the tank capacity (gallons), the recovery rate (how fast it reheats), the quality of the tank lining (glass or enamel is good), and the material of the heating element (stainless steel is best). Also, look for an adjustable thermostat for temperature control and essential safety features like a T&P relief valve.

How do I maintain my tank electric water heater?

Maintenance is relatively simple. The most important task is to inspect the anode rod annually and replace it if it shows significant corrosion; this prevents the tank itself from rusting. It is also a good practice to flush the tank once a year to remove any sediment buildup, which helps maintain efficiency and prolongs the heater’s life.

How long do tank electric water heater typically last?

A well-maintained tank electric water heater can typically last between 6 and 12 years. The lifespan depends heavily on the quality of the unit, the hardness of your water, and whether you perform regular maintenance, such as checking the anode rod and flushing the tank. Models with premium components like glass-lined tanks tend to last longer.
